This data is related to World War 1
Private

Herbert Henry Kenney

Service number 22710
Military unit 2nd Bn Sherwood Foresters (Notts & Derby Regiment)
Address 35 Badder Street, Mansfield.
Date of birth
Date of death 12 May 1918 (26 years old)
Place of birth Mansfield, Nottinghamshire
Employment, education or hobbies

Coal Miner

Family history

Married Esther Annie Alsop on 4th April 1914 and they lived at 35 Badder Street, Mansfield.

Military history

Enlisted on 27th January 1915.
On 3rd January 1917 he was Discharged Being of No-longer Physically Fit for War Service.
Report of Medical Board 13th December 1916.
Originated during January 1916. Suffered with colds in his chest on and off but did not go to hospital till 29th July at Calais with bronchitis. He has open areas and infections. One attack of haemorhage (slight) from lungs 26/9/1916. Cough very troublesome Sputum : TB positive.
Fine at the end of conscription. The result of active service. Impossible to save if permanent.

Tubercle of Lungs.
